When the newest “gift” arrives in your inbox promising 200 free spins for a single £10 deposit, the first thought should be a spreadsheet, not a celebration. The math works like this: 200 spins at an average RTP of 96% on a £0.10 line bet yields an expected return of £192, yet the house edge on a single spin of a high‑volatility slot like Gonzo’s Quest can easily swing the outcome by ±£30 in minutes. That variance alone nullifies any naive optimism.

Bet365, William Hill, and 888casino all parade variations of this offer, but the real differentiator is the wagering multiplier attached to the spins. For instance, a 40× multiplier on £0.10 wagers forces a player to stake £400 before touching any winnings, effectively turning those “free” spins into a forced betting marathon.

Hidden Costs That Slip Past the Fine Print

Because the terms hide a 30‑day expiry window, a player who deposits on a Monday and forgets to finish the wagering by Wednesday of the following week will see the entire bonus evaporate. The cost of that oversight, when translated into lost potential profit, can be as high as £150 for a seasoned player who could have otherwise cleared the requirement in 12 days.

Or take the example of a player who deposits £50 to meet the bonus threshold, yet the casino only counts £35 of that amount towards the wagering because the remaining £15 came from a “cashback” source. That subtle exclusion reduces the effective bankroll by 30 %, extending the required playtime dramatically.
